What the Data Says About Franca

The Social Security Administration has registered 384 babies named Franca between 1947 and 2021, spanning 75 consecutive years of U.S. birth records. As a girl's name, Franca currently falls outside the top 1,000 girls' names for 2021. The name reached its historical peak in 1971, when 24 babies received it in a single year.

Decade-level aggregation shows that Franca performed strongest in the 1970s, accumulating 150 births during that ten-year window. Across the 9 decades of recorded activity, Franca shows a clear decline from its mid-century high. Geographically, the name is most concentrated in New York, which accounts for 118 births — the largest state-level total in the dataset — followed by Illinois and New Jersey. In total, SSA state-level files list Franca in 3 of the 51 U.S. reporting jurisdictions.

No etymological entry is currently available for Franca in our reference dataset. These figures derive from SSA's annual national and state-level name files, which include any name appearing at least five times in a given year or state-year; names below that threshold are suppressed for privacy and therefore excluded from the totals shown here. The 384 total represents a lower bound — actual usage may be higher in years or states where the count fell below the disclosure floor.
